Paperback. Condition: As New. Frank Frazetta, William Stout (cover) (illustrator). Soft Cover. Pure Imagination 1991. 1st Edition. Book condition: M - Mint. Black & White illustrations. An excellent collection of Frank Frazetta's early & obscure funny animal humour strips & spot illustrations. These were drawn in the late 1940s and are rarely offered for sale in their original form. The reproduction quality from Greg Theakston's Pure Imagination is uniformly excellent & provides the Frazetta fan with a unique opportunity to sample his earliest Comic book illustrations. The package is rounded out with a new William Stout cover and introduction. 40 pages. Size: 8" x 11" (200mm x 280mm). (1.1).

Wraps. Condition: Near fine. First Edition. Inscribed by Greg Theakston opposite the title page. Published between 1987 and 1993, The Betty Pages fanzine played an important role in reviving public interest in the "Queen of Pin-ups" who was then living "penniless and infamous" in a group home in Los Angeles. This annual is comprised of articles and images from the first five issues, including "The Queen of Guilty Pleasures" by Harlan Ellison, "The Case of the Missing Pin Up Queen" by Greg Theakston, and "Zoe Mozert" by Marianne Phillips. Quarto: 168 pp. with illustrations throughout (some color). Original pictorial paper wrappers. Near fine.
